Bainimarama nominates Draunidalo

Opposition Leader Voreqe Bainimarama has nominated lawyer and former Leader of HOPE Party Tupou Draunidalo to the Constitutional Offices Commission.

Bainimarama made the nomination during the Commission’s sitting in Suva this morning.

Draunidalo, a former Member of Parliament and ex President of the National Federation Party replaces Aiyaz Sayed-Khaiyum who was earlier nominated and then withdrawn by Bainimarama.

Meanwhile Prime Minister Sitiveni Rabuka remains tight-lipped on his nominee to the Commission.

He had earlier nominated lawyers Jon Apted and Tanya Waqanika but Waqanika opted out to focus on party affairs with the Social Democratic Liberal Party.

The meeting is currently underway.
